Chand Mera Dil wrapped its first weekend at Rs. 10.25 crore nett at the Indian box office, with Rs. 4 crore coming on Sunday. That’s a 10-12 per cent jump from Saturday. So far, the movie closed its opening weekend on an underwhelming note. However, there is a holiday on Tuesday, which may keep collection somewhat steady on Monday and Tuesday, but after that, it can be tough for the film to sail through a successful run, if it didn’t show the much-needed trends.
Starring Lakshya and Ananya Panday in the lead, the romantic drama needs to hold strong on Monday, around the Rs 1.75 crore mark, to have a chance of recording a run of sorts over the next two weeks until the release of Hai Jawani Toh Ishq Hona Hai, Peddi, and Bandar on June 5.
Small and mid-sized movies, especially in this genre, have suffered in the post-pandemic times. However, there were a few exceptions like Saiyaara and Ek Deewane Ki Deewaniyat, which were big hits at the box office. It will be interesting to see whether Chand Mera Dil can show some strong legs ahead or not.
Day-wise box office collections of Chand Mera Dil are as follows:
Day Box Office
1 Rs. 2.75 crore
2 Rs. 3.50 crore
3 Rs. 4.00 crore
Total Rs. 10.25 crore
For the unversed, Chand Mera Dil is helmed by Vivek Soni, who previously directed Aap Jaisa Koi for Dharma Productions. The movie garnered mixed word-of-mouth among the audience, with praises for its performances and music.
